The SD card is now at the doctor's, so in the meantime here's a few more phone shots. Re the problem with the card, apparently this usually happens when deleting several pics in quick succession (which confuses it) or switching off while the camera is still processing a photo, take care!

1. We had 5 Gemini Mk2's on track together, perhaps the most ever? A variety of nose jobs were on display including my own dimpled example.

2. The FJ marquee at Timaru. Accommodation at the other 4 circuits was a great improvement on Hampton Downs, thank goodness!

3, 4 & 5. I loved these Grand Prix Specials. Built in the style of pre-war cars, and using mainly period components, they looked and sounded great on track, especially the one with a large Lycoming lump up front!

6. Lots of Brit metal (and plastic) in evidence including some rarely seen back home.
